Slaanesh, also known as the "Dark Prince," the "Prince of Pleasure," the "Lord of Excess," the "Perfect Prince," and "Prince of Chaos" in the kingdoms of Men and "She Who Thirsts" among the Beast-Folk, is the Chaos God of pleasure, hedonism, excess and decadence. Lust, pride and self-indulgence are the hallmarks of all who follow it.

Personal history
Slaanesh was given life by the immorality and hubris of the ancient Krafven Empire. As their empire reached its zenith, the elves became lost in their own decadence, for they experience sensation and emotion to a far greater degree than any other intelligent species of the planet. The capabilities of their highly advanced witchcrafts and deals with the hells meant that the elves did not need to labour or wage war. Instead, they were able to dedicate their lives to whatever idle pursuits took their fancy. Over several generations, this indolence and hedonism came to rule and pervert their souls.
In the Plane of the 9 hells, the collective psychic reflections of their indolence and amoral hedonism caused a new major demonic power to stir, beginning in the 1560s. Created by one species' pure dedication to indulgence and excess, the first psychic motes of what would become Slaanesh began to coalesce. The dormant Slaanesh fed upon the unchecked collective psyche of the elves, drawing on their lusts and ambitions, their artistry and pursuit of excellence in all things. In turn, as Slaanesh grew, its nascent dreams trickled into the minds of the elves and fuelled their desires, pushing them ever onwards towards their eventual doom.
Eventually, the elven civilisation devolved into little more than pleasure cults dedicated to every act of physical, mental and spiritual fulfillment. Blood stained the statuary of their plazas as crowds of drug-addled maniacs sated their violent desires in the streets of the elven cities. On one particularly depraved night, the debauchery reached a terrible crescendo that tore out the heart of the Elven Krafven Empire and left it ravaged beyond recovery.
The Fall of the Krafven empire in the early 1580s was signalled by the birth-scream of Slaanesh, a tsunami of emotion and psychic power that heralded the Prince of Pleasure's arrival in the magical Ether, even as it shaped a new dominion within that dimension to serve as its home, the Dark Prince's Realm. The psychic implosion caused by Slaanesh's birth swallowed hundreds of villages at the heart of the Krafven Empire in what is now called Alab-Astre. and formed the Aspect Of Slaanesh, a terrifying Arch-Demon that ravaged the lands and almost the world.
The blast mutated all of the Krafven Empire in a single instant and devoured a great section of the continent in the process. Such was its ferocity that it overwhelmed the barrier between the material and the immaterial, forming the massive, permanent Crater later named by the newly formed Tieflings as the "Arch-Demons ruins." Rampant and hungry, Slaanesh devoured the minds and souls of the elves, mutating them into its visage. Across the continent, that ancient species was almost wiped out by the armies of the other kingdoms when they arrived to help, confusing them with Demons instead.
After its birth, Slaanesh mutated all of the elves in Alab-Astre and waged war against their gods in the Ether, except for the elven god of war Kaela Mensha Khaine. Khaine's psychic energy was instead dispersed into many separate pieces scattered across the various planes of existence. The Laughing God Cegorach also survived Slaanesh's birth by fleeing into the Labyrinth Plane of the Ether. While Isha, the goddess of fertility and the harvest, was defeated alongside her divine brethren, she was not destroyed outright and absorbed by Slaanesh like the rest of the elven pantheon. Slaanesh vanquished her as it had all of the other elven gods within the Ether, but only took her prisoner rather than absorbing her energies outright.
